[Solved] Projectors rotation projection

Hi!

I'm trying to fake a bullet hole with a projector (after tried to do it with SetPixels, but it prints several times in Repeat textures, like the terrain :( ) but when I rotate the projector, it prints the hole in the object and in the ground, you can check it in the attached image.

Any suggestions? Thanks mates!

Hi!

I've just found the solution, Unity Projector's documentation says(http://docs.unity3d.com/Manual/class-Projector.html):

When no Falloff Texture is used in the projector’s Material, it can project both forward and backward, creating “double projection”. To fix this, use an alpha-only Falloff texture that has a black leftmost pixel column.

You only need to put in your material falloff texture the texture "Falloff" that is included in projector's packagealt text
